Gå til innhold

meny.html uavhengi av hoved delenen (Scroll)


Anbefalte innlegg

Skrevet (endret)

Jeg greier ikke helt og formulere topicen bedre tror jeg :dontgetit:

 

Men skal forklare her

 

Jeg skal lage en meny linje i venstre siden ikke veldig feit men sånn komplett aktig

 

Den skal kunne ha en egen scroll liksom , den er uavhengi av hovedsiden.

Så når jeg skroller på hoved siden skal ikke meny delen røre seg.

Så var det <Frame> tagen da. jeg får ikke denne til og funke

 

<FRAMESET COLS="100,*">

<FRAME SRC="meny.html" NAME="meny'en">

<FRAME SRC="hovedside.html" NAME="Hovedside">

</FRAMESET>

 

hva er det jeg gjør galt ?

 

meny delen min heter meny.html

og siden som skal være ved siden av heter hovedside.html

Index.html er bare en Enter Site greie liksom

 

Jeg begynte faktisk med Html i dag så jeg kan godt rope ut at jeg er ''noob''

 

Klag på formuleringen min vis dere ikke skjønner hva jeg mener her men tagen sier vell kansje det meste for de som har laget det før :)

 

Takk

Endret av Chris_p4_2.8@800
Videoannonse
Annonse
Skrevet

Hei. Jeg tror ikke du trenger å bruke frameset for å få til dette. I CSS, kan du sette at dersom innholdet blir for langt for 'vinduet', så kommer det fram en scrollbar.

I css, dersom du har det

#element-id {
height: 100px;
width: 80px;
overflow: auto; /* Da dukker det kun opp en scrollbar hvis innholdet er lengere/bredere enn vinduet */

Spørr hvis det var noe du ikke forsto.

Skrevet

har ikke css :) vet ikke hva det er en gang :blush:

som sakt begynte jeg med html i dag og syntes det er morro, feilet ganske mange ganger på begynelsen med tager osv men nå begyner jeg og huske avsnitt og linker osv.

Det begyner og bli gøy men etter og ha rotet med Frame greia en halv time ble jeg over gitt og hoppet på forumet

 

Håper og få noen gode svar (Html)

Skrevet (endret)

For å ikke driver deg for langt ut i den "avanserte verdenen" innen html og css så kan en si det ganske kort og godt :p

 

<div style="owerflow: auto; width: 800px;">Meny her</div>

Her vil du få en scroll uten å bruke framset :)

 

edit: er du intresert i å lære mer om html og css så ta en titt på www.w3schools.com og www.htmldog.com , og 'oppslagsverk over artikler'-tråden i denne delen av forumet.

Endret av LoS
Skrevet (endret)

Er nemmelig veldig intresert og syntes det er morro med masse tager osv :)

 

Men skal prøve det du sa, jeg bare copy-->paster det jeg :) for egentlig skjønte jeg 0 :whistle:

 

med

<div style="owerflow: auto; width: 800px;">Meny her</div>
denne kom det bare meny her i bånn (skjønner at jeg skal putte ting in :))

men det hadde vært fint og fått den fra top til bånn (av det du ser ikke til bånn av siden) dette var en liggende meny ikke sant ? eller har jeg bare ikke innstillt den skikkelig ?

Endret av Chris_p4_2.8@800
Skrevet

Forklare litt grunnleggende da, style="" attributten kan man skrive css inni.

Les mer om css på www.w3schools.com

 

overflow: auto; lager en scroll på siden hvis den blir lengre enn angitt verdi (så først nå at jeg hadde skrevet feil :blush: )

skal stå height: 800px; ikke width: 800px;

heigth: 800px; bestemmer da at denne diven er 800 pixler høy, du kan forøvrig også bruke 100% hvis du vil at den skal strekke seg helt ned til bunn uansett oppløsning.

 

Er litt dårlig til å forklare det her noen ganger, men håper du skjønner litt.

Legg inn litt fyllmasse i diven så ser du hva som skjer :)

Skrevet

<div style="overflow: auto; width: 70px; height: 600px;">Meny her</div>

 

Det skrev jeg da fikk jeg den nesten sånn jeg ville (Dette skrev jeg inn i hovedside.html riktig ?)

 

i allefall så flyttet den bildene nedenfor menyen så det er et stort opent felt ved siden av menyen.

 

Skjønner ?

Skrevet

Aha, det har noe noe med htmlkoden din å gjøre ja.

Bruker du tables for å bygge opp siden din?

Eller bruker du liksom ingenting?

Skrevet

Jeg bruker ikke noe på siden der nå men jeg brukte det men det funket ikke da :S

 

se i første posten det var den jeg skulle bruke men det funket ikke

 

(Jeg vat at datoen på start linja mi er feil ja :p det er med vilje ikke heng dere opp i det :!:)

Skrevet (endret)

Eg veit ikkje om det var scrolling du meinte

scrolling="no" er lik ingen scroll

scrolling="yes" er lik scroll heile tiden

 

norsize blokkerer størrelsen.

huks på at frame oppsette skal vere i ei eiga fil eks: index.html

 

<html>

<head>

<title></title>

</head>

<frameset cols="100,*">

<frame src="meny.html" name="meny'en" noresize scrolling="yes">

<frame src="hovedside.html" name="Hovedside">

</frameset>

</html>

 

her er eit eksempel

Endret av Hønsi

Opprett en konto eller logg inn for å kommentere

Du må være et medlem for å kunne skrive en kommentar

Opprett konto

Det er enkelt å melde seg inn for å starte en ny konto!

Start en konto

Logg inn

Har du allerede en konto? Logg inn her.

Logg inn nå
  • Hvem er aktive   0 medlemmer

    • Ingen innloggede medlemmer aktive
×
×
  • Opprett ny...